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it c2af9be6 authored by Geoffrey Borggaard's avatar Geoffrey Borggaard Committed by Android Git Automerger
Browse files

am bfab323c: Merge "Setting ADB_ENABLED may result in a SecurityException." into lmp-mr1-dev

* commit 'bfab323c':
  Setting ADB_ENABLED may result in a SecurityException.
parents 42d9bf66 bfab323c
Loading
Loading
Loading
Loading
+7 −2
Original line number Original line Diff line number Diff line
@@ -209,8 +209,13 @@ public class UsbDeviceManager {
        mUseUsbNotification = !massStorageSupported;
        mUseUsbNotification = !massStorageSupported;


        // make sure the ADB_ENABLED setting value matches the current state
        // make sure the ADB_ENABLED setting value matches the current state
        Settings.Global.putInt(mContentResolver, Settings.Global.ADB_ENABLED, mAdbEnabled ? 1 : 0);
        try {

            Settings.Global.putInt(mContentResolver,
                    Settings.Global.ADB_ENABLED, mAdbEnabled ? 1 : 0);
        } catch (SecurityException e) {
            // If UserManager.DISALLOW_DEBUGGING_FEATURES is on, that this setting can't be changed.
            Slog.d(TAG, "ADB_ENABLED is restricted.");
        }
        mHandler.sendEmptyMessage(MSG_SYSTEM_READY);
        mHandler.sendEmptyMessage(MSG_SYSTEM_READY);
    }
    }